#d63afa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#d63afa is composed of 83.9% red, 22.7% green and 98%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 14.4% cyan, 76.8% magenta, 0% yellow and 2% black. It has a hue angle of 288.8 degrees, a saturation of 95% and a lightness of 60.4%. #d63afa color hex could be obtained by blending #ff74ff with #ad00f5. Closest websafe color is: #cc33ff.

#d63afa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#d63afa has RGB values of R:214, G:58, B:250 and CMYK values of C:0.14, M:0.77, Y:0, K:0.02. Its decimal value is 14039802.

Shades and Tints of #d63afa
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0b000d is the darkest color, while #fef9ff is the lightest one.

Tones of #d63afa
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#9c979d is the less saturated color, while #d63afa is the most saturated one.
